#641968 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#641968 is composed of 39.2% red, 9.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.8% cyan, 76%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 297 degrees, a saturation of 61.2% and a lightness of 25.3%. #641968 color hex could be obtained by blending #c832d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

Shades and Tints of #641968

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090209 is the darkest color, while #fdf8f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#641968

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#453c45 is the less saturated color, while #7a0081 is the most saturated one.
